Rescue Dog's Journey Inspires Children's Book About Love and Adventure
Children's authors Amy & Corey Franks debut "Oliver and the Traveling House," a picture book based on their rescue dog's true journey teaching resilience, love & adventure through beautiful illustrations for ages 6-9.
